Prey 2017 is genuinely one of the most incredible games I've ever played, fantastic gameplay that manages to even beat Bioshock 1 & 2 for me. It also has one of most "lived in" feeling worlds I've ever experienced in a game. Security Stations that have a list of every single person, their name, their job, their location and their vitals, that even lets you track down each person on the station individually. Snacks and garbage scattered across work spaces, an impromptu "office" in a stair well that was just a bunch of stacked boxes making a desk, and one detail a lot of games seem to miss: There's enough beds to actually account for every single person. All of these things just add up to Talos I genuinely feeling like a real place.

You know this game is only called Prey
because Bethesda had a BAD falling out with a dev.
Flash back to 2006, 2K Games & Human Head Studios make a game called Prey. (PC & Xbox360)
First person SciFi shooter.
Its a ground breaking hit averaging a 9.5 out of 10. A epic scifi single player story.
About a modern day earth getting a visit from a mega alien space ship that abducts people all over earth.
You play as a Native American who was abducted with billions of humans. You try to escape this massive space ship. Witnessing the horrors the aliens are doing to humans.
Turns out earth was a huge "farm" and humans were just cattle for meat. Humanity was planted on earth to be harvested for meat.
Anyways, big epic adventure later. Day being saved aliens beat.
It ends on a cliff hanger "Prey will continue ..."
Then Bethesda steps in. To publish Prey2.
They get pretty far into development having 90% of the game done.
Theres a awesome 2011 E3 trailer and gameplay.
Bethesda games that were releasing at the time even had little "adds" you know the ones that come in game cases with the manual?
They had Prey2 adverts in them during Bethesda published games in 2011.
Prey2 has you playing a US Sky Marshal who was on a flight that got abducted during the first game.
He survives the slaughter house and escapes into the alien society deep in space. Becoming a bounty hunter.
BUT
Bethesda & the devs at Human Head Studios had a massive falling out.
Bethesda was pushing for the game to launch even tho it wasnt ready.
& Human Head Studios was pushing back not wanting to release a buggy game that needed more time in the oven. The game was done, it just needed to be smoothed out.
Bethesda got in such a fit about it.
They CANCELED the game. & Human Head Studios walked away from the project.
& ontop of all of that, it came out recently from the game director of Prey2017.
That he was FORCED by Bethesda to name their game "PREY"
As a petty move by Bethesda to bury Human Head Studios Prey.
& it worked, because youve never heard of Prey2006, or Prey2 2012 before.
